spring hose clamp
Glossary “spring hose clamp” Definition:
Clamp made of spring steel with barbs at each end. Squeezing the open ends expands the clamp for removal. Spring tension holds the clamp in place and in tension.

spring break chamber
Glossary “spring break chamber” Definition:
1). Device used with brake assemblies as a fail safe unit that automatically applies the truck’s service brakes in the event of an air loss. 2). Device used as a parking brake and is used with cam and wedge-type brakes.
spring break valve
Glossary “spring break valve” Definition:
1). Device that limits the hold-off pressure to the spring-brake chambers via a relay valve or quick release valve. 2). Device that provides a modulated spring-brake application to the front axle proportional to the service braking pressure whenever a loss of pressure occurs.

spring
Glossary “spring” Definition:
1). Small steel coils that are used to close the intake and exhaust valves when the cam lobes release pressure on the valve stem. 2). Steel or composite elastic leaf or coil-like device that compresses as it absorbs energy and returns to its original position when it releases that energy.
